How to prepare for a job interview at BNY Mellon
✨Know the Company Inside Out
Before your interview, make sure you research the company thoroughly. Understand their values, mission, and recent developments in the financial services sector. This will not only help you answer questions more effectively but also show that you're genuinely interested in the role.
✨Showcase Your Leadership Skills
As a Senior VP, you'll need to demonstrate strong leadership abilities. Prepare examples from your past experiences where you've successfully led teams or managed client communications. Use the STAR method (Situation, Task, Action, Result) to structure your responses clearly.
✨Prepare for Problem-Solving Scenarios
Expect to face questions that assess your problem-solving skills. Think of specific challenges you've encountered in previous roles and how you overcame them. Be ready to discuss your thought process and the impact of your solutions on service outcomes.
✨Ask Insightful Questions
At the end of the interview, you'll likely have the chance to ask questions. Use this opportunity to inquire about the company's approach to client service delivery and how they measure success. This shows your strategic thinking and interest in contributing to their goals.
